Output 0029a5d87a1b21e107b932fdbb59eccdce3b415732c41aecbce306aadab69286:2

value
23495296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4ca75d8e9bb9bbd7f84dbfd4560e33b2417d7d9 OP_EQUAL
address
3JAx6GHVxNke1ZPFxZMsCUFKTvPoHwK3uo
transaction
0029a5d87a1b21e107b932fdbb59eccdce3b415732c41aecbce306aadab69286
spent
true